diff options
| author | DanConwayDev <DanConwayDev@protonmail.com> | 2026-02-10 14:35:57 +0000 |
|---|---|---|
| committer | DanConwayDev <DanConwayDev@protonmail.com> | 2026-02-10 14:59:00 +0000 |
| commit | 459d33b6d7d3e5fdd55780670cd05d8141e670ac (patch) | |
| tree | 338c07b0382e5b25e814c6e847ef5bac72d2adbc /src/lib | |
| parent | f707d5d7a66ff5e210e9b14942cc98f4d61b83e1 (diff) | |
remove more_fallback_relays (dead code)
The more_fallback_relays field is never consumed anywhere in the codebase.
Removing it from the Client struct, Params struct, trait definition, and all
related initialization code.
Diffstat (limited to 'src/lib')
| -rw-r--r-- | src/lib/client.rs | 20 |
1 files changed, 0 insertions, 20 deletions
diff --git a/src/lib/client.rs b/src/lib/client.rs index fa40bd4..9c49653 100644 --- a/src/lib/client.rs +++ b/src/lib/client.rs | |||
| @@ -69,7 +69,6 @@ use crate::{ | |||
| 69 | pub struct Client { | 69 | pub struct Client { |
| 70 | client: nostr_sdk::Client, | 70 | client: nostr_sdk::Client, |
| 71 | relay_default_set: Vec<String>, | 71 | relay_default_set: Vec<String>, |
| 72 | more_fallback_relays: Vec<String>, | ||
| 73 | blaster_relays: Vec<String>, | 72 | blaster_relays: Vec<String>, |
| 74 | fallback_signer_relays: Vec<String>, | 73 | fallback_signer_relays: Vec<String>, |
| 75 | grasp_default_set: Vec<String>, | 74 | grasp_default_set: Vec<String>, |
| @@ -107,7 +106,6 @@ pub trait Connect { | |||
| 107 | async fn connect(&self, relay_url: &RelayUrl) -> Result<()>; | 106 | async fn connect(&self, relay_url: &RelayUrl) -> Result<()>; |
| 108 | async fn disconnect(&self) -> Result<()>; | 107 | async fn disconnect(&self) -> Result<()>; |
| 109 | fn get_relay_default_set(&self) -> &Vec<String>; | 108 | fn get_relay_default_set(&self) -> &Vec<String>; |
| 110 | fn get_more_fallback_relays(&self) -> &Vec<String>; | ||
| 111 | fn get_blaster_relays(&self) -> &Vec<String>; | 109 | fn get_blaster_relays(&self) -> &Vec<String>; |
| 112 | fn get_fallback_signer_relays(&self) -> &Vec<String>; | 110 | fn get_fallback_signer_relays(&self) -> &Vec<String>; |
| 113 | fn get_grasp_default_set(&self) -> &Vec<String>; | 111 | fn get_grasp_default_set(&self) -> &Vec<String>; |
| @@ -169,7 +167,6 @@ impl Connect for Client { | |||
| 169 | .build() | 167 | .build() |
| 170 | }, | 168 | }, |
| 171 | relay_default_set: opts.relay_default_set, | 169 | relay_default_set: opts.relay_default_set, |
| 172 | more_fallback_relays: opts.more_fallback_relays, | ||
| 173 | blaster_relays: opts.blaster_relays, | 170 | blaster_relays: opts.blaster_relays, |
| 174 | fallback_signer_relays: opts.fallback_signer_relays, | 171 | fallback_signer_relays: opts.fallback_signer_relays, |
| 175 | grasp_default_set: opts.grasp_default_set, | 172 | grasp_default_set: opts.grasp_default_set, |
| @@ -211,10 +208,6 @@ impl Connect for Client { | |||
| 211 | &self.relay_default_set | 208 | &self.relay_default_set |
| 212 | } | 209 | } |
| 213 | 210 | ||
| 214 | fn get_more_fallback_relays(&self) -> &Vec<String> { | ||
| 215 | &self.more_fallback_relays | ||
| 216 | } | ||
| 217 | |||
| 218 | fn get_blaster_relays(&self) -> &Vec<String> { | 211 | fn get_blaster_relays(&self) -> &Vec<String> { |
| 219 | &self.blaster_relays | 212 | &self.blaster_relays |
| 220 | } | 213 | } |
| @@ -890,7 +883,6 @@ async fn get_events_of( | |||
| 890 | pub struct Params { | 883 | pub struct Params { |
| 891 | pub keys: Option<nostr::Keys>, | 884 | pub keys: Option<nostr::Keys>, |
| 892 | pub relay_default_set: Vec<String>, | 885 | pub relay_default_set: Vec<String>, |
| 893 | pub more_fallback_relays: Vec<String>, | ||
| 894 | pub blaster_relays: Vec<String>, | 886 | pub blaster_relays: Vec<String>, |
| 895 | pub fallback_signer_relays: Vec<String>, | 887 | pub fallback_signer_relays: Vec<String>, |
| 896 | pub grasp_default_set: Vec<String>, | 888 | pub grasp_default_set: Vec<String>, |
| @@ -913,18 +905,6 @@ impl Default for Params { | |||
| 913 | "wss://nos.lol".to_string(), | 905 | "wss://nos.lol".to_string(), |
| 914 | ] | 906 | ] |
| 915 | }, | 907 | }, |
| 916 | more_fallback_relays: if std::env::var("NGITTEST").is_ok() { | ||
| 917 | vec![ | ||
| 918 | "ws://localhost:8055".to_string(), | ||
| 919 | "ws://localhost:8056".to_string(), | ||
| 920 | ] | ||
| 921 | } else { | ||
| 922 | vec![ | ||
| 923 | "wss://purplerelay.com".to_string(), // free but reliability not tested | ||
| 924 | "wss://purplepages.es".to_string(), // for profile events but unreliable | ||
| 925 | "wss://relayable.org".to_string(), // free but not always reliable | ||
| 926 | ] | ||
| 927 | }, | ||
| 928 | blaster_relays: if std::env::var("NGITTEST").is_ok() { | 908 | blaster_relays: if std::env::var("NGITTEST").is_ok() { |
| 929 | vec!["ws://localhost:8057".to_string()] | 909 | vec!["ws://localhost:8057".to_string()] |
| 930 | } else { | 910 | } else { |